1. INTRODUCTION AND SPECIFICATIONS
INTRODUCTION1.1
The Model 8895-AMP-8 & 8895-AMP-16 Entertainment Amplifiers are four-channel audio
amplifiers designed to provide entertainment audio to patients within a hyperbaric chamber
environment. The amplifier is one part of a complete system to provide entertainment audio.
Amron has all the components available to build a complete system, including cables.
Patients wear a pneumatic headset to provide audio entertainment. This configuration was
selected so that the patients could use the headset while receiving oxygen treatment and still
safely have audio entertainment. No electrical energy is present at the headset. Volume
level is adjustable by each patient, and each patient has channel selection control. Up to four
audio selections can be provided.
The patient headset is driven by a patient entertainment module which converts the electrical
signal to a sound pressure wave to drive the pneumatic headset. The audio transducer is
isolated from the pneumatic headset via a diaphragm. The electrical signal to the patient
entertainment module is a low voltage/low wattage signal, typically one watt with a maximum
voltage of 12 VDC. A volume control is provided as part of the headset tubing, allowing each
patient to adjust their listening level.
Each patient entertainment module has channel selection capabilities. A push-button switch
allows the patient to step through up to four different selections of audio. Again, in keeping
with the safety issues of a chamber environment, the electrical switching is done with low
voltage current, limited logic level signals. Up to eight patient entertainment modules can be
driven by the 8895-AMP-8 and sixteen can be driven by the 8895-AMP-16.
A 110/220 volt selector switch is located on the rear of both the Model 8895-AMP-8 & 8895-
AMP-16. Select the desired voltage by turning the sector switch with a small slotted
screwdriver.

3. ACCESSORIES
8895-0053.1
Pneumatic Headset has dual ear muffs with male Q.D.
8895-1003.2
Patient Entertainment Set contains audio sound transducer and channel selector switch.
Comes complete with 20 foot electrical hookup cable, 5 ½ foot sound tubing (includes
volume control and female Q. D.)
8895-6003.3
Cable Assembly connects amplifier 8895-AMP-8 to outside junction box on chamber.
Handles audio and channel selection signals for up to 8 patient entertainment modules. Two
cable assemblies required for the 8895-AMP-16 amplifier unit. Cable Assembly is 20 feet
long, other lengths available on special order.
8895-7003.4
Outside Junction Box has connector to mate with 8895-600 cable assembly and an electrical
penetrator (20 conductor, ¾” Male NPT) to mount to chamber. Unit is pre-assembled and
tested, ready to screw into the chamber penetrator.
8895-8003.5
Inside Junction Box has male adapter bushing to mount to chamber penetrator (3/4” Male
NPT) and terminal boards to attach electrical feed-thru wires from 8895-700. Two cable
grommets protect the cables from the patient entertainment modules as they enter the
junction box. Entertainment modules are wired to the terminal boards to complete the
installation.

5. INSTALLATION AND OPERATION
INSTALLATION5.1
If you have purchased a complete system, begin by installing all components. The patient
entertainment module should be installed in a convenient location for the patient to reach
while seated in a normal position. Patient will need to be able to reach the yellow push
button switch in order to change channels.

MODEL 8895 USER MANUAL
8895-UM REV 1.0
8
The outer junction box should be installed before the inner junction box. This makes it easier
to feed the wires through the chamber penetrator. After both junction boxes are installed,
connect the electrical feed-thru wires in the inside junction box. Next you will want to run the
patient entertainment module cables to the inside junction box, routing the cable through one
of the appropriate strain reliefs. Connect the wires from the patient entertainment module as
shown on the System Interconnect Diagram, DWG NO. 8895-SYS-D101. There are four
wires from each module, two are clear and two are blue in color. Use an ohmmeter to
identify the clear wire with the switch in the line and connect as shown. Next identify the
blue wire on the side opposite the speaker from the switch and connect as shown. Connect
the remaining wires, clear and blue as shown.
Route and install the cable between the amplifier and the outer junction box. Connect the
amplifier to the audio source components and check out the system confirming the presence
of audio and proper operation of the channel selector.
OPERATION5.2
Turn power on and confirm power is on by observing the power on indicator. Make
sure all sources of audio are on and operating properly.
On initial set up, set all volume controls on the source devices to minimum and all front
panel volume controls to mid-scale. Use one of the headsets within the chamber,
making sure the volume control valve on the sound tubing is full “ON”. Slowly advance
source “A” while listening to the headset within the chamber. Cycle the source selector
switch to locate the presence of audio and confirm the operation of the system.
Set the volume level for source “A” for a comfortable level on the headset in the
chamber. Repeat this procedure for source “B”, being sure to first advance the channel
selector one step. After setting channel “B”, repeat this procedure for channels “C” &
“D”. If you are not going to have four sources of audio material, you can leave a channel
open (nothing connected) or you can put the same material on multiple channels using
a “Y” cable available from any retailer selling audio equipment (female jack to two male
jacks).
Once the volume levels are set for the four channels, note the position of the volume
controls on the source equipment.
The volume controls on the front panel adjust the range of audio levels which the
amplifier will accommodate. If you have a source of material which has a low output
you can increase the sensitivity of that channel without affecting the other channels.
The master volume (MV) controls the output of the amplifier and adjusts the volume
level to all patient entertainment modules.
Once a proper level is achieved no further adjustment should be necessary.
THEORY OF OPERATION5.3
The 8895-AMP-8 & 8895-AMP-16 are built in two configurations, an 8-patient and a 16-
patient version. There are eight output audio amplifiers in the -8 and sixteen in the -16, each
driving one patient entertainment module. Each of the amplifier’s inputs can be remotely
controlled to select one of four input sources of audio. The remote source selection is done
by a push button on the patient entertainment module.

MODEL 8895 USER MANUAL
8895-UM REV 1.0
9
The entertainment module contains an audio transducer which produces an audio sound
pressure wave to drive a pneumatic headset. The entertainment module has a diaphragm to
separate the transducer from the sound tube. This prevents the possibility of the back flow of
oxygen into the transducer when the headset is being used in an oxygen enriched area such
as an oxygen treatment hood.
The amplifier unit has four stereo inputs, each having a left and right audio input. This allows
the system to be connected to a stereo source. The stereo information is mixed using a
center taped transformer. The transformer also provides isolation from the source
equipment. The output of the transformer is fed to a potentiometer to control the signal level.
The output of the volume control is fed to an operational amplifier to buffer the signal. There
are four separate circuits, one for each of the four input sources of audio. This input section
has two output jacks, J6 & J8, which feeds the audio output section of the amplifier card.
The audio output amplifier is fed by one of the four input audio sources. The patient controls
the source by activating the channel selector button. The contact closure is de-bounced and
steps a ring counter. The ring counter output is buffered and decoded from binary by a
series of “AND” gates. The output of the “AND” gates drives a four pole analog switch which
routes one of the four input audio sources of the input of the final audio output amplifier. The
selection of audio sources is “A”, “B”, “C” and “D”; and then repeats beginning with “A”.
The audio amplifier IC is a stereo unit. Each side is used for separate channels. Each unit
has a separate volume control which is voltage controlled. All amplifiers are controlled from a
common volume control. The output of each amplifier’s current is limited by resistors and
capacity; and is coupled to eliminate any D.C. voltage which might appear on the output.
All of these circuits are powered from a common power supply. The supply uses fuses
mounted on the P.C. card. Fuses are ½ amps and each side of the line is fused. The AC
power switch interrupts the AC line before the power transformer. The power transformer is
a medical grade transformer providing excellent isolation from the line and low leakage
current. A full wave rectifier, filter capacitors (C23, C35 & C34), and two 3-terminal fixed
voltage regulators are used. The first regulator is 15 Volts and the second is 5 Volts.
On the 8895-AMP-16 a second amplifier card is used. The second card uses the same
power transformer as the first card. Also the input audio section of the first card is bused to
the second card. The input volume controls on the second card are not used, and left off the
card along with the AC power switch. All other circuits of the second remain functional and
operate in the same manner as the first card.

6. MAINTENANCE
The patient entertainment module pressure integrity should be checked annually. This can be done
without disturbing the module. Remove the headset and pressurize the tubing line to the
entertainment module with 10 PSI of air. The module should hold this pressure without loss for a
period of 60 seconds. If the unit does not hold pressure, do not use this patient entertainment
module/headset in an oxygen enriched environment and return to Amron for service.
No other specific routine maintenance is required. No preventative maintenance is required. A
functional check of all circuits may be desirable; however, a problem report by the end user will
identify any problems.
